Déjà client ? Identifiez-vous

Mot de passe oublié ?

Nouveau client ?

CRÉER VOTRE COMPTE
JSP - JavaServer Pages
Consulter un extrait Ajouter à une liste

Librairie Eyrolles - Paris 5e
Indisponible

JSP - JavaServer Pages

JSP - JavaServer Pages

Développement de sites web dynamiques

Duane K. Fields, Mark A. Kolb

504 pages, parution le 22/11/2000

Résumé

Que sont les pages JSP ?

Similaires à ASP et PHP, les pages JSP contiennent des instructions de présentation (HTML) mais aussi des balises JSP capable d'invoquer des composants Java. Cette technique de contenu dynamique côté serveur allie la puissance et la portabilité de la plate-forme Java à la simplicité des scripts côté serveur. JSP est compatible avec la très grande majorité des serveurs d'application (WebSphere d'IBM, WebLogic de BEA...) et par le serveur Open Source Tomcat du projet Apache.


Un guide de conception web pour l'entreprise, illustré d'exemples

Ce livre détaille le fonctionnement des pages JSP (génération de servlets, appels de composants, exécution de scripts) et les compare à d'autres techniques de contenu dynamique, en soulignant leurs avantages, en particulier leur capacité à monter en charge. Un panorama des choix d'architecture est présenté avec le rappel de ce qu'offre la programmation objet : modularité et réutilisation, séparation entre présentation et logique métier selon une architecture à trois niveaux (3-tiers). La persistance, la gestion des cookies, le traitement des erreurs, la conception de formulaires robustes, l'intégration aux ressources de l'entreprise et autres problèmes spécifiques aux applications web sont étudiés en détail et illustrés à travers des exemples d'applications (gestion de FAQ, inscription en ligne...).


Au sommaire
  • JSP et les autres technologies de contenu dynamique (CGI, ColdFusion, ASP, JavaScript côté serveur, PHP, servlets)
  • JSP et J2EE
  • Performances, réutilisabilité et modularité

    Balises JSP

  • orientées script/orientées XML

    Exécution de pages JSP

  • Cache, sessions, montée en charge et gestion des erreurs
  • Scripts pour les JSP : Balises et directives JSP
  • Gestion du flot d'exécution
  • Commentaires

    Balises d'actions JSP et objets Java implicites

  • Gestion des servlets
  • E/S
  • contexte

    JSP et composants JavaBeans

  • Écriture, accès et initialisation

    Intégration aux bases de données

  • JSP et JDBC
  • Exemple

    Conception

  • Types d'architecture (orientée servlet/JavaBeans/EJB)

    JSP en pratique

  • Déploiement d'applications JSP
  • Fichiers d'archives web (WAR)
  • Utilitaires
  • Cookies
  • Pages d'erreur
  • Interfaces interactives
  • Les balises personnalisées

Extraits du livre

L'auteur - Duane K. Fields

Duane K. Fields est expert certifie Sun et consultant en programmation Java, également titulaire d'un Master Inventor de chez IBM. Il anime des conférences pour l'industrie et a une longue expérience en conduite de projets d'applications web, notamment chez Netscape et IBM.

L'auteur - Mark A. Kolb

Mark A. Kolb

, an MIT Ph.D. and former rocket scientist whose contributions earned him a NASA Space Act Award, now focuses on web-based applications, including applets, servlets, and JSP. Mark also serves on the JSP standard tag library expert group.

Caractéristiques techniques

  PAPIER
Éditeur(s) Eyrolles
Auteur(s) Duane K. Fields, Mark A. Kolb
Parution 22/11/2000
Nb. de pages 504
Format 17 x 24
Couverture Broché
Poids 1030g
Intérieur Noir et Blanc
EAN13 9782212092288
ISBN13 978-2-212-09228-8

Avantages Eyrolles.com

Livraison à partir de 0,01 en France métropolitaine
Paiement en ligne SÉCURISÉ
Livraison dans le monde
Retour sous 15 jours
+ d'un million et demi de livres disponibles
satisfait ou remboursé
Satisfait ou remboursé
Paiement sécurisé
modes de paiement
Paiement à l'expédition
partout dans le monde
Livraison partout dans le monde
Service clients sav@commande.eyrolles.com
librairie française
Librairie française depuis 1925
Recevez nos newsletters
Vous serez régulièrement informé(e) de toutes nos actualités.
Inscription